Jesus Created and Served the First Cultivated Flesh

Cultivated flesh (also known as cell-based or lab-grown meat) is authentic animal meat produced by cultivating animal cells directly in a laboratory or manufacturing facility, eliminating the need to raise and slaughter livestock. Jesus was the pioneer of cultivated meat, as he fed multiplied fish meat to the five thousand (Matt 14:13–21; Mark 6:30–44; Luke 9:10–17; John 6:1–15) and the four thousand (Matt 15:32–39; Mark 8:1–10) without causing any harm to the source animal. However, there is much evidence that the fish in the feedings of the five thousand and the four thousand are later additions and therefore can be considered uninspired and thus, unauthoritative. (1) Regardless, if the fish were not later additions, Jesus created and served the first cultivated flesh. Jesus’ implicit support of cultivated flesh is why our ministry promotes permissible (Lev 11:1–47; Deut 14:3–21) cultivated meat. (2)

The New Covenant Interpretation Method

With the arrival of the new covenant comes a new interpretation method of the Bible. Second Corinthians 3:5–6 states, ‘Our qualification comes from God. He has enabled us to be ministers of his new covenant. This is a covenant not of written laws, but of the Spirit. The old written covenant ends in death; but under the new covenant, the Spirit gives life.’ There is a difference between the ‘spirit’ and the ‘letter’ of the law. (1) Since the new covenant began, God encourages us to interpret passages using ‘the spirit of the law,’ meaning that we should apply biblical passages beyond to whom they were written. For instance, many verses in the Bible were written with humans exclusively in mind (Matt 7:12; Luke 6:31). However, using The New Covenant Interpretation Method, our ministry takes passages about treating humans justly (like Matt 7:12 and Luke 6:31) and applies them to animals.

Biblical Sabbath Laws Suggest Intrinsic Equality Between Humans and Animals

Equivalent treatment implies equality between individuals. The Bible suggests an intrinsic equality between humans and animals through a few instances of Sabbath laws that apply to both. For example, in Luke 14:5 and Matthew 12:11–12, Jesus implies that a human or an animal who happens to fall into a well on the Sabbath should be lifted out. Similarly, Christ implied in Luke 13:15–16 that on the Sabbath, humans and animals should be freed from their bo***ge. Additionally, Sabbath rest must be given to both humans and animals (Exod 20:8–11; Deut 5:12–14). The Bible implies intrinsic equality between humans and animals through these Sabbath laws.

The Anti-Oppression Principle

The Lord gives deliverance (Ps 119:134), safety (Isa 38:14), shelter (Ps 9:9), and justice (10:17–18, 103:6, 146:7) to the oppressed. Fittingly, the Egyptians oppressed his people, so God sent Moses to bring them out of Egypt (Exod 3:9–12). In Luke 4:18, Jesus quoted Isa 61:1 to declare liberty for the oppressed. The Bible consistently associates oppression with negative attributes (Deut 26:7; 1 Sam 12:3, Ps 42:9, 43:2, 55:3, 56:1, 72:14, 107:39; Ecc 5:8, 7:7; Isa 30:12, 59:13; Jer 22:3, 22:17; Ezek 22:29; Amos 4:1; Zeph 3:1; James 2:6). Oppressing others insults God (Prov 14:31) who asks for correction (Isa 1:17). Zechariah 7:9–10 condemns oppressing the poor (Prov 22:16), foreigners, widows, and orphans (Mal 3:4–5). Those who make oppressive laws and deny justice to the oppressed are condemned (Isa 10:1–2), including towns (Jer 6:6). Oppression could be a punishment from God (Amos 6:14). However, he promised no more for his people (Zech 9:8). The Bible thoroughly communicates God’s repugnance toward oppression. ‘The Anti-Oppression Principle’ recognizes this abhorrence and demands that oppressive industries/activities be ended. Many of the above verses exclusively refer to the oppression of humans. However, utilizing The New Covenant Interpretation Method (1) and The Unity of Creation Principle, (2) our ministry applies these passages to animals. Therefore, ‘The Anti-Oppression Principle’ recognizes God’s repugnance toward industries/activities that oppress animals and his desire for them to stop. Thus, based on this principle, our ministry opposes the exploitation of animals for food, fashion, and experimentation. (3)

The Pro-Peace Principle

Peace is associated with the Lord’s character (Rom 15:33, 16:20; 1 Cor 14:33; Phil 4:9; 1 Thess 5:23; 2 Thess 3:16; Heb 13:20) and it comes from his actions (Lev 26:6; Num 6:26; Ps 4:8, 29:11, 85:8; Prov 16:7; Isa 26:12; Luke 2:14; Rom 1:7). One of the Holy Spirit’s fruits is peace (Gal 5:22). Elsewhere, the Bible links peace with positive attributes (Ps 37:37, 85:10; Prov 12:20; Isa 52:7, 54:10, 55:12; Rom 8:6, 14:17, 15:13; Heb 12:11; James 3:17–18; 1 Pet 1:2; Jude 1:2) and is something Christians should obtain (Ps 34:14; Mark 9:50; Rom 12:18, 14:19; Eph 4:3 NLT; Phil 4:7 NLT; Col 3:15; 2 Tim 2:22; Heb 12:14; 1 Pet 3:11) from God (Job 22:21; Isa 26:3; Acts 9:31) and by following the Bible (Ps 119:165; Prov 3:1–2; Isa 54:13). Jesus is the “Prince of Peace” (Isa 9:6), and he gave his followers peace (Isa 53:5, 66:12; Mark 5:34; Luke 1:78–79, 7:50; John 14:27, 16:33, 20:19; Acts 10:36; Rom 5:1; 1 Cor 1:3; 2 Cor 1:2; Gal 1:3; Eph 2:13–17; Col 1:20). Fittingly, Christ praised peacemakers (Matt 5:9). Ultimately, peace will forever reign on the New Earth (Isa 32:17–18). (1) Therefore, the Bible views peace as theologically righteous. “The Pro-Peace Principle” recognizes that God views peace as virtuous and desirable and that anything that brings it should be seen as honorable and worth pursuing. Our ministry utilizes “The Pro-Peace Principle” to promote alternatives to the exploitation of animals in entertainment, fashion, experimentation, and food. (2)

The New Earth Now Principle, Part 2

‘The New Earth Now Principle’ involves referring to the New Earth to justify Christian behavior in the present. Several biblical figures such as Jesus, Paul, Sosthenes, Timothy, Silas, and Peter referred to the New Earth to justify Christians (and others) behaving a certain way now (Matt 6:10, 19:10–12; Acts 17:30–33; Rom 13:11–14, 15:1–4; 1 Cor 9:24–27, 15:20–58; 2 Cor 4:8–18, 5:8–10, 6:14–7:1; Gal 5:1–26, 6:7–10; Phil 1:6, 2:12–18; Col 1:1–14, 1:21–23, 3:1–9; 1 Thess 5:1–11; 2 Thess 2:13–17; 1 Tim 4:6–10, 6:11–19; 2 Tim 2:3–12, 4:6–8; Titus 2:11–15; Heb 10:23–25; 1 Pet 5:1–4, 5:5–10; 2 Pet 3:10–14). Therefore, these biblical figures utilized ‘The New Earth Now Principle’ to instruct Christians (and others) on how to behave in the present. Similarly, our ministry utilizes ‘The New Earth Now Principle’ to oppose industries/activities that exploit animals for entertainment, fashion, experimentation, and food. (1) Likewise, our ministry utilizes ‘The New Earth Now Principle’ to promote alternatives to the exploitation of animals in entertainment, fashion, experimentation, and food. (2) ‘The New Earth Now Principle’ is about aligning our actions toward animals with how the New Earth will function.
